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Amami Thrush | Atlantic Dolphin |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(동물) | Animalia (동물)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(척삭동물) | Chordata (척삭동물) |
| Class | Aves (새) | Mammalia (포유류) |
| Order | Passeriformes (참새목) | Cetacea (Whales & Dolphins) |
| Family | Turdidae | Delphinidae (Oceanic Dolphins) |
| Genus | Zoothera | Delphinus |
| Species | Zoothera major | Delphinus delphis |
Evolutionary Relationship
Amami Thrush and Atlantic Dolphin share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(척삭동물)
